Florida Bass thrive in Lake Travis's diverse structure, from submerged timber to rocky points and creek channels. These aggressive feeders respond well to both artificial lures and live bait presentations, especially during the cooler morning and evening periods. October conditions on Lake Travis are particularly productive as bass move into shallower areas to feed before winter, making this an excellent time for both trolling and casting techniques. The lake's clear water allows for sight fishing opportunities, while the abundant forage base keeps these bass healthy and willing to strike throughout the day.
